Melbourne Open Tennis Thriller
At the Melbourne Open, rising star Emma Clarke impressed spectators with a commanding 6-3, 7-5 victory over last year’s champion Sofia Alvarez. Clarke’s resilience was particularly notable in the second set, where she saved multiple breakpoints to advance to the quarterfinals.
Champions League Round of 16 Clash
The football match between Real Madrid and Paris Saint-Germain was a nail-biter. Real Madrid secured a 2-1 win in Madrid, Spain. Karim Benzema initiated the scoring with a precise header at the 24th minute. Although Kylian Mbappe equalized just before halftime, Vinicius Jr.’s last-minute goal ensured an exhilarating victory for the hosts, setting the stage for wild celebrations.
Tour of California Record-Breaking Climb
In Sacramento, USA, young cyclist Lucas Herrera set a new benchmark by breaking the record for the fastest climb up Mount Diablo, finishing in an astonishing 36 minutes and 18 seconds. This achievement shattered the previous record by nearly two minutes and marks Herrera as a potential favorite for upcoming grand tours.
NBA All-Star Voting Results
The NBA All-Star starters were announced live in New York City. LeBron James and Giannis Antetokounmpo topped fan votes, earning starting positions for their respective conferences. This announcement has already ignited passionate debates among fans and analysts anticipating an intense showdown.
Cricket Test Series Highlight
India took firm control in the ongoing Test series against England in Chennai. Veteran batsman Rishabh Pant’s aggressive century on day three powered India to a commanding 300-run lead. This dominant performance has placed significant pressure on England as the series moves into day four.
